Nets’ dilemma could worsen with Garrett Temple uncertainty

DALLAS — The Nets’ backcourt problems could hit DEFCON Level 2 on Thursday with Garrett Temple questionable with a sore knee.

“[Temple] did not practice. He’s got a sore knee, so monitoring that. He’s questionable for [Thursday],” coach Kenny Atkinson said.

“It’s all right,” Temple said of his knee. But that remains to be seen. With the Nets and their injury history, one can never be too sure.

Caris LeVert hasn’t played since Nov. 10 while Kyrie Irving hasn’t played, practiced or spoken to the press since Nov. 14. David Nwaba had season-ending Achilles surgery, and the Nets are desperately short on guards.
